Nisin Market Anticipated to Increase Roughly to About US$ 445.6 Mn by 2026
The preservation of food has always been an important factor for the food industry, and has been in practice since ages. Increasing trade of food products across the globe has led to the increasing demand for food preservatives, thus supporting the growth of bio preservatives. Bio preservatives such as bacteriocins are used to inhibit the growth of harmful microbes in a wide variety of food and beverage products.
